Plant bugs

Plant bugs (family Miridae) represent the largest group within the order Hemiptera. These insects are known for their soft bodies and high mobility. They are widely distributed across all continents, inhabiting various environments, and are considered major agricultural pests due to their varied diet and ability to exploit numerous host plants.

Plant bugs

Mirids affect a vast range of crops, including vegetables, fruits, cereals, and industrial crops like cotton and sugar beet. Because they are sap-suckers, they can colonize plants at various stages of development. Their ability to move rapidly between crops makes them difficult to control, as they can quickly infest clean fields from adjacent wild vegetation.

The life cycle of Miridae follows a hemimetabolous pattern, consisting of the egg, nymph, and adult stages. Depending on the species and geographical location, they may have one or several generations per year. Eggs are typically laid inside plant tissue, providing protection against environmental fluctuations and some chemical treatments, which complicates early-season management.

Damage caused by these bugs is both direct and indirect. As they pierce plant tissues to feed, they inject enzymes that cause necrosis, chlorosis, and the shedding of buds or young fruit. In many cases, the physical damage is accompanied by the transmission of plant pathogens, which can lead to even more severe losses in yield and crop quality.

Integrated Pest Management (IPM) for Miridae focuses on cultural and chemical control strategies. Farmers should emphasize the elimination of alternative weed hosts and proper field sanitation to reduce overwintering populations. When pest density thresholds are exceeded, the application of selective insecticides or biological control agents is recommended to minimize impact on beneficial insects while protecting the crop.
